Web16 nov. 2014 · Is a verb that comes before the main verb and adds to its meaning. Example: had jumped Had= helping verb, Jumped= main verb. Verb phrases. A main verb and one or more helping verbs form a verb phrase. Examples: He was leading the Romans. Helping verbs vs. action verbs. Helping verbs are also referred to as auxiliary verbs and are used along with the main verb in a sentence to represent the mood, voice, or tense of the main verb.
